What were you trying to do that didn't work?
Noticed that there is "removed device drivers list" RHEL 10-beta release note @[ https://docs.redhat.com/en/documentation/red_hat_enterprise_linux/10-beta/html/considerations_in_adopting_rhel_10/hardware-enablement#removed_device_drivers.|https://docs.redhat.com/en/documentation/red_hat_enterprise_linux/10-beta/html/considerations_in_adopting_rhel_10/hardware-enablement#removed_device_drivers]
Refer to RHEL-40070 , mlx4 is removed in the driver list.
What is the impact of this issue to you?
No big impact, already has doc in the network part as RHEL-40070 doc.
Please provide the package NVR for which the bug is seen:
RHEL 10 Beta release note
How reproducible is this bug?:
Steps to reproduce
Expected results
Also add mlx4 to this list for quick review about what device drivers have been removed. The quick review list may help CCSP team or customer to get summary list directly about what drivers have been removed.
Actual results
No mlx4 in the what device drivers have been removed list in the "Hardware enablement" part
